Meera Syal (Beautiful Thing, Absolutely Anything, The Kumars at No. 42), Lloyd Owen (Cleaning Up, Monarch of the Glen) and Daniel Rigby (Eric & Ernie, One Man, Two Guvnors) will lead the cast of Noises Off at the Lyric Hammersmith.
Requiring technical brilliance and split-second timing, Michael Frayn’s iconic British comedy takes audiences behind the scenes with a company of actors in a hilarious and heartfelt tribute to the unpredictability of life in the theatre.
This new production is directed by Jeremy Herrin (All My Sons, Wolf Hall, This House) with design by Max Jones, lighting by Amy Mae Smith and sound by Lorna Munden.
The cast also features Lois Chimimba (Almeida’s Three Sisters, BBC’s Trust Me), Jonathan Cullen (Merry Wives of Windsor), Debra Gillett (Madness of King George III, Limehouse), Amy Morgan (Travesties, Mr Selfridge), Enyi Okoronkwo (The Cherry Orchard) and Simon Rouse (Hangmen, Local Hero, The Bill).
Herrin’s production will be the first revival of Noises Off at the Lyric Hammersmith since its triumphant premiere in 1982 with a cast including Patricia Routledge, Paul Eddington, and Nicky Henson.
Noises Off will run from 27 June 2019 until 27 July 2019 at the Lyric Hammersmith, London.
